Ghana’s Hanna Tetteh appointed UN Special Envoy for Horn of Africa

Former Minister for Foreign Affairs and Regional Integration Ms. Hanna Serwaa Tetteh of Ghana has been appointed Special Envoy of the Secretary-General of the United Nations for the Horn of Africa

United Nations Secretary-General António Guterres made the announcement today, February 22, 2022.

In 2019, Ms Tetteh became the Special Representative of the Secretary-General to the African Union and Head of the United Nations Office to the African Union after working as Director-General of the United Nations Office in Nairobi, Kenya.

An experienced lawyer and politician, Ms Tetteh would bring to her role many years of working in diplomatic circles and knowledge of the political landscape of Africa.

She has served as a Member of Parliament, Minister of State as well as in a role that required her expertise in peacebuilding and conflict resolution across the continent.
